 Hi all,
 the attached is a fix for the problem described here:
 http://sources.redhat.com/ml/gdb/2002-12/msg00246.html
 
 I've created a new function cleanup_cfi() in dwarf2cfi.c that deletes 
 all CIEs and FDEs of objfiles removed later by objfile_purge_solibs().
 So far it works fine but I don't know how should I correctly call it.
 For now I put the call directly to run_command():
 
 static void
 run_command (char *args, int from_tty)
 {
    [...]
    clear_breakpoint_hit_counts ();
 
    cleanup_cfi ();    /* <=== HERE */
 
    objfile_purge_solibs ();
 
    do_run_cleanups (NULL);
 
    reopen_exec_file ();
    reread_symbols ();
    [...]
 }
 
 I know it isn't the right solution because it would require linking of 
 dwarf2cfi.o to all targets. If I would wrap it by #ifdef X86_64 ... 
 #endif it still isn't perfect, because other archs will hopefully use 
 CFI in the future as well.
 
 I was thinking about defining something like USE_DWARF2CFI for each 
 target that use it in their config/whatever file...? Is it a way to go?
 
 I can't attach this function to run_cleanup_chain, because I need to 
 call cleanup_cfi() before objfile_purge_solibs() and also because 
 do_run_cleanups() finally destroys the contents of run_cleanup_chain and 
 finally because I don't know how (when/where) to attach cleanup_cfi() to 
 run_cleanup_chain.
 
 Could someone please tell me what is the cleanest way to call 
 cleanup_cfi()? Thanks.
